Job description

The primary function of the Superintendent is to oversee commercial / multi-family construction projects, including coordinating subcontractors, material and equipment, ensuring that specifications are being strictly followed, and work is proceeding on schedule and within budget. Superintendent shall be responsible for scheduling, inspections, quality control, and job site safety.

  • Ensure that project is constructed in strict accordance with plans, specifications and local codes.
  • The ability to identify constructability issues between design and logistics
  • Manage crews, subs and suppliers
  • Coordinate and facilitate subcontractor preconstruction and weekly subcontractor coordination meetings
  • Manage on site daily activities, to include logs and daily reports
  • Produce and manage short interval and CPM schedules
  • Ensure project is meeting all tactical objectives as required to meet project requirements and schedule
  • Enforce safety protocols to ensure job site consistently meets or exceeds OSHA safety standards
  • Perform quality control and enforce high quality standards
  • Track & manage permits & inspections
  • Manage construction documents and as-builts through the entirety of the project
  • Identify conflicts in the construction process and communicate them to project team for resolution
  • Perform and manage deficiency lists and completion of punch lists
  • Establish and maintain positive relationships with internal project team, subcontractors /skilled trades, owners, design consultants and inspectors
  • Assist in project closeout
  • Ground up experience as Superintendent
  • High school diploma required, college degree preferred
  • Analytical skills, problem solving abilities, and be effective at building collaborative relationships
  • Strong knowledge in means and methods of construction, reading plans, planning and scheduling concepts
  • Strong computer skills including working knowledge of Microsoft Office and computer-based scheduling software such as Microsoft Project
  • Strong general knowledge of building components and systems
  • Proficient management & leadership skills
  • Strong general knowledge of all OSHA and SWMP Regulations as they apply to construction
  • Excellent communication skills and the ability to stay calm under pressure
  • Be a team player
  • Must have a valid drivers license
